Output 28e01aa4813f368bf941f80cc2d6c4b9f2707df8fd1f6bfe5776ce1a47dc9d86:58

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8a6ab6c1b6ea9eff29c96bb63ce780c930eb643856f17fed505482a43545d0a
address
bc1pmzn2kmqmd657lu5uj6ak8nncpjfsadjrs4h30lk4q4yz5s65t59q203why
transaction
28e01aa4813f368bf941f80cc2d6c4b9f2707df8fd1f6bfe5776ce1a47dc9d86
spent
true